(Reuters) -Aircraft leasing company Air Lease said on Tuesday it had agreed to be acquired by a newly formed holding company backed by Sumitomo Corporation, SMBC Aviation Capital and investment funds managed by Apollo and Brookfield for about $7.4 billion in cash.

Air Lease shareholders will be paid $65 in cash for each Class A common share they hold. Shares of the company were up about 4.5% in premarket trade.

The deal, which values the aircraft lessor at about $28.2 billion including debt, is expected to close in the first half of 2026.
